1. Unpack and Inspect: Carefully unpack the Rinnai RV375GN Gas Stove and check for any damage or missing parts. Ensure all components, including the stove unit, burner grates, gas knobs, and user manual, are present and in good condition.
2. Prepare the Workspace: Choose a stable and level surface in a well-ventilated area of your kitchen for the stove. Keep it away from flammable materials and ensure the gas hose can comfortably reach the gas source without being stretched or kinked.
3. Connect the Gas Supply: Attach one end of the gas hose securely to the gas inlet on the stove unit. Connect the other end to a compatible gas source, such as a propane tank or natural gas line, using the provided fittings. Tighten all connections and check for leaks using a soapy water solution.
4. Ignite the Burners: Turn the gas knobs on the stove unit to the “OFF” position. Gradually open the gas valve on the gas source. Use a match or a lighter to ignite the burner flames, holding it near the burners while turning the gas knobs to the desired flame intensity for each burner.
5. Adjust and Cook: Once the burner flames are ignited, adjust the flame intensity using the gas knobs to achieve the desired cooking temperature for each burner. Place your cookware on the burner grates and begin cooking your desired dishes. After use, turn off the gas supply at the source and allow the stove to cool before cleaning and storing it away.
Following these steps will help you safely set up and use the Rinnai RV375GN 2 Burner Gas Stove, providing a reliable cooking solution for your kitchen needs.
